About The Legend of Dark Witch


The Legend of Dark Witch is a 2D platform action game.
Zizou can learn new attacks by defeating bosses.
She will need every one of those attacks if she is going to save the world.

-A magical world beautifully depicted through in-game graphics.
-Diverse levels that provide a fair challenge.
-Additional bonuses that reward those who replay the game.
-3 difficulty modes.

Not recommended Apr 2, 2026
A Megaman-style platformer with Gradius’ upgrade system sounds neat, but it was more frustrating than fun in my case. Defeating enemies and hitting bosses gives you Tres, which is used to power up your character: more speed, a glide, stronger shots, stuff like that. Getting hit takes away a huge chunk of Tres, while dying removes all your powerups. That’s annoying by itself, but what makes it terrible is that [b]there’s no way to heal beside dying.[/b] You start with 4 hitpoints by the way, so get ready to die a lot. There’s a shop that sells permanent upgrades, like more hitpoints and increased Tres gains (get this one first since the bar fills very slowly otherwise), so get ready to farm enemies for those upgrades. Then there are the special weapons, which I barely used because they consume Tres for each shot. You know, the same Tres used for your powerups. You’ll probably just bust them out for bosses or an enemy that’s out of reach. As a cherry on top, we got an Engrish translation. It’s readable, but rough. If you still want to try this, play The Legend of Dark Witch Renovation instead, since it seems to fix most, if not all, the issues I mentioned here at a quick glance…

The Legend of Dark Witch by INSIDE SYSTEM is a compact side-scrolling action platformer that draws clear inspiration from classic genre staples while introducing a few distinctive mechanics of its own. It follows a familiar structure: you select stages in a semi-nonlinear order, battle through enemy-filled levels, defeat bosses, and acquire their abilities to strengthen your character and expand your options. This foundation immediately evokes comparisons to older arcade-style platformers, and the game embraces that lineage rather than trying to disguise it. What it aims to do instead is refine that formula into something accessible, fast-paced, and lightly customizable through its upgrade systems. Gameplay centers on controlling Zizou, a magic user whose primary attack is a ranged projectile that can be modified and enhanced over time. Movement is straightforward—jumping, dodging, and positioning are key—but the real depth comes from how you manage your abilities and resources. Enemies drop energy that can be spent during stages for temporary boosts or saved for permanent upgrades between levels.
